#2 Robert Roode

Bobby Roode is one of the most talented Superstars in the company (as he has already shown in NXT) and could have been a great heel, had the WWE writers not decided to put portray him as a baby-face in his debut run on SmackDown Live.
The former United States champion had the skills and charisma to make an impression.

Eventually, he picked up a new persona. This time it was the glorious Robert Roode, with a moustache similar to the Hall Of Fame legend "Ravishing" Rick Rude.
Despite that, it seems that he has been over-looked and the writers feel he needs more time to develop into a top talent.
He was once again left out from the MITB match. The match could have given his new persona the much needed boost that it needed.
